How To Upload Your Image Paste the image into the chat with Midjourney Bot. Press Enter to send your image. Depending on your platform, follow these steps to obtain the image link Discord Desktop App: Right-click on the image and select "Copy Link" (NOT "Copy Message Link"). You need to provide a URL to the image, i.e., the image should be stored online, and you need to provide the web address to the image (which Midjourney should be able to access). The address must be a direct link to the image that ends in an extension like .jpg, .jpeg, .png, .webp, or .gif. And once you have the image URL, how does the prompt work? How do you upload the image to Midjourney? Well, you can't upload images to Midjourney directly, however, you can upload the image elsewhere and then use the image's URL for your prompt. Here are 2 methods of how you can upload images to Midjourney for image prompting. Upload the image to Discord Upload the image with Noonshot Key Points (tl;dr)

You will likely want to include images in your Imagine prompts, this endpoint allows you to upload an image and get an URL back. post [API_BASE_URL]/upload ⚠️ The data needs to be sent as "multipart/form-data" (check the code samples) Parameters Header Authorization * Your API Key Body image * Binary The image you want to upload Responses 200: OK
